Double 8 Foods shut down all of its stores on July 23, 2015 citing decreasing sales as the primary factor for their closing. Customers were not made aware of the chain's upcoming closure until the day the stores closed down. Employees were similarly in the dark regarding their imminent terminations.

Double 8 Foods, formerly known as Seven-Eleven
Supermarket, was founded by Zoltan Weisz in 1957. The first store was opened on North Sherman Drive in Indianapolis. In 1959, the firm was the first grocery company in
